Ordinals
beta
Sat 1118092420445460
decimal
237236.2420445460
degree
0°27236′1364″2420445460‴
percentile
53.242496270255344%
name
fxuzhtwhdzx
cycle
0
epoch
1
period
117
block
237236
offset
2420445460
timestamp
2013-05-21 18:30:28 UTC
rarity
common
prev
next